.NET development is the process of creating software applications using the .NET framework. The .NET framework is a software development platform created by Microsoft that provides a comprehensive set of tools and libraries for building applications.

.NET development can be used to create a wide variety of applications, including web applications, desktop applications, mobile applications, and games. The .NET framework is available for a variety of platforms, including Windows, macOS, and Linux.

.NET development is a popular choice for developers because it offers a number of advantages, including:

If you are interested in learning more about .NET development, there are a number of resources available online. Microsoft offers a number of tutorials and documentation, and there are also a number of third-party resources available.

Here are some of the benefits of using .NET for development:

If you are looking for a powerful and flexible development platform, the .NET framework is a great option.

Here are some tips on how to interview a .NET developer:

  1. Prepare a list of questions. This will help you stay on track during the interview and ensure that you cover all of the important topics. Some questions you may want to ask include:
    • What is your experience with .NET?
    • What are your strengths and weaknesses as a .NET developer?
    • What is your experience with different .NET frameworks and technologies?
    • What is your experience with unit testing and debugging?
    • What is your experience with Agile development?
    • What is your experience with working in a team environment?
    • What are your salary expectations?
  2. Ask behavioral questions. Behavioral questions are a great way to assess a candidate’s skills and experience. Some examples of behavioral questions include:
    • Tell me about a time when you had to troubleshoot a problem.
    • Tell me about a time when you had to work with a team to meet a deadline.
    • Tell me about a time when you had to deal with a difficult customer.
  3. Give the candidate a coding challenge. This is a great way to assess a candidate’s technical skills. Some coding challenges you may want to give include:
    • Write a program to print the Fibonacci sequence.
    • Write a program to reverse a string.
    • Write a program to find the largest number in an array.
  1. Pay attention to the candidate’s body language. Body language can be a great way to get a sense of how a candidate is feeling and whether they are being honest. Some things to look for include:
    • Are they making eye contact?
    • Are they fidgeting?
    • Are they smiling?
  2. Trust your gut. At the end of the day, you need to trust your gut instinct when making a hiring decision. If you have a good feeling about a candidate, go with your gut.

Here are some additional tips for interviewing a .NET developer:

By following these tips, you can conduct a successful interview and find the best .NET developer for your team.

Want to become a Technical Recruiter? Visit and sign up for the course here The Staffing Circle

Leave a Reply

Your email address will not be published.